Abstract
OBJECTIVE: The objective of this study was to determine the level of birth preparedness and complication readiness (BPCR) and associated factors among semi-pastoral pregnant women in southern, Ethiopia. RESULT: This dataset contains the full data collected from 746 pregnant women. Birth preparedness and complication readiness among women in southern Ethiopia was 27.1%. The main predictors for BRCP were attending formal education (AOR = 4.65, 95% CI 2.45-8.63), husband occupation [merchant (AOR = 3.83, 95% CI 1.52-9.64)], spouse attending formal education (AOR = 3.35, 95% CI (1.83-6.14), ANC visits > 4 times (AOR = 17.78, 95% CI 7.11-44.47). In addition, knowledge of women at least two danger signs during pregnancy, delivery and after delivery (AOR = 3.32, 95% CI 1.64-6.69), (AOR = 3.13, 95% CI 1.58-6.20) and (AOR = 3.75, 95% CI 1.93-7.28) respectively were significantly associated with BPCR. In conclusion, the proportion of BPCR among women in southern Ethiopia was found to be low.Entities:

Knowledge of danger signs during pregnancy, labor and immediate postpartum period among semi pastoral pregnant women, Bule Hora woreda, Oromia region, Ethiopia, August 2016
| Variables | Frequency |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Danger signs during pregnancy | Yes | No | ||
| No | % | No | % | |
| Sever fatigue | 158 | 21.2 | 588 | 78.8 |
| Severe abdominal pain | 142 | 19 | 604 | 81 |
| Bleeding from the vagina | 198 | 26.5 | 548 | 73.5 |
| Fever | 32 | 4.3 | 714 | 95.7 |
| Unusual swelling of face/finger/legs | 76 | 10.2 | 670 | 89.8 |
| Sever and continued headache | 151 | 20.2 | 595 | 79.8 |
| Rapid or difficult breathing | 61 | 8.2 | 685 | 91.8 |
| Foul smelling vaginal discharge | 68 | 9.1 | 678 | 90.9 |
| Convulsions/fits | 27 | 3.6 | 719 | 96.4 |
| Loss of consciousness | 58 | 7.8 | 688 | 92.2 |
| Blurred vision | 127 | 17 | 619 | 83 |
| Danger signs in labor and delivery | ||||
| Heavy bleeding | 242 | 32.4 | 504 | 67.6 |
| Prolonged (> 12 h) labor | 337 | 45.2 | 409 | 54.8 |
| Vaginal tearing | 75 | 10.7 | 671 | 89.9 |
| Green or brown water coming from the vaginal | 65 | 8.7 | 681 | 91.3 |
| Water break and labor not induced within 6 h | 67 | 9 | 679 | 91 |
| Placenta not expelled within 1 h | 298 | 39.9 | 448 | 60.1 |
| Danger signs in postpartum | ||||
| Heavy bleeding | 265 | 35.5 | 481 | 64.5 |
| Bad smelling vaginal discharge | 158 | 21.2 | 588 | 78.8 |
| High fever | 88 | 11.8 | 658 | 88.2 |
| Painful urination | 148 | 19.9 | 598 | 80.1 |
| Hot swollen, painful breasts | 186 | 24.9 | 560 | 75.1 |
